There are 7 960GB SATA Kingston DRAM SSDs compared here. The fastest is the Kingston DC450R at 560 MB/s read at 960GB, and the highest-rated for endurance is the Kingston DC500M (9110 TBW). Sequential reads across the group span 450–560 MB/s at 960GB.

The parts, explained

SATA III tops out around 550 MB/s, but it is the cheapest interface and fits any 2.5-inch bay or older laptop.

An onboard DRAM cache keeps the flash mapping table on the drive, holding random performance steady under sustained load.

Staying with Kingston means consistent firmware, tooling and warranty handling across the range.

Common questions

Is SATA fast enough in 2026?

For an OS, apps and most games you won't notice the difference versus NVMe in daily use. NVMe pulls ahead mainly on large file transfers and load-heavy creative work.
